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Ordering, receiving and preparing food items.Maintaining food costs and budget goals.Produce required product according to Banquet Event Orders for each event.Maintains an active role in local hospitality community and professional associations.Attend in-house event-related meetings and relays immediate changes with other departments.Maintaining all kitchen equipment cleanliness and annual maintenance.Training of all kitchen and stewarding staff to in clued “Serve-safe” and any health department regulations.Maintain a Health Department score of 90 or higher.Inventory controls.Responsible for Kitchen in absence of Executive Chef.Assists with monthly inventory.Training of all cooks.

Education and/or Experience

At least four years of culinary experience in a banquet facility producing meals for large events.

Skills and Abilities

Advanced oral and written communication skills.Strong orientation to customer service and ability to work with other staff members in the facility.Results oriented individual with the ability to meet required budgetary goals.Excellent organizational, planning, communication, and inter-personal skills.Ability to undertake and complete multiple tasks.Computer skills to include Excel programs.Must adhere to local Health Department codes.Ability to be creative with food presentations and maintain a quality product. All other duties as assigned.

Certificates, Licenses, Registrations

Serve-Safe certified.
